Server crashes (segmentation fault) - corrupted world?

by kingtux » Mon Jul 16, 2012 18:17

I had a minetest server that I used with a couple of friends. I had a mese tnt dam and one of my friends hit one of the mese tnt blocks, so I quickly ended the server to give me time to fix the problem. I backed up the world. I edited the nuke mod so the mese tnt wouldn't blow up. When I started the server in that world again, it crashed (segmentation fault) extremely easily and after restarting the server a couple times, the world was reset (player info was fine, but everything man-made went away) and sometimes (I kept reverting to the backup to try to fix the problem) there was a chunk of stone with ores inside and a layer of sand on top. This problem seems to be caused by a corrupted world. Any help?
